KANSAS CITY, Mo. -- Kansas City is now the home to the national champion 8-ball billiards team, a title earned by K-9 in Las Vegas last weekend.
Kara Ridihalgh-Allen is on the team, and told KMBZ fun nights playing pool with friends turned into something much bigger.
"We started our team three years ago, and just kind of did it at the time to get a team together and start playing. I had never played before in my life," Kara said.
Kara and her teammates won a trophy, individual plaques and $25,000 bucks as the top prize at the competition, which featured more than 700 teams from across the nation.
